    Willy M.

    I haven't been to a GP for years, last time I went was when they had a shop in Cap Hill. Anyways, I was working nearby the Pioneer Square location, so I decided to stop by. Came by mid-day, wasn't busy, not too many donut selections left so I just grabbed a couple they still had. I got the Vanilla Custard and a Chocolate Marshmallow one. Both were pretty good but I preferred the vanilla one better. The chocolate was more dark chocolate, didn't really taste marshmallow though. Sugar donut with a good amount of filling inside. I also got a Chai latte, that was pretty good, nice spice and flavorful. Glad to have stopped by again, still pretty darn good. Staff was friendly and quick to get your order up, more on the pricier side for donuts. Nice looking location next to a boutique in Pioneer Square.

    Vicky Y.

    Stopped by after i watched a TikTok & read the reviews (which all seem great!). The interior is beautiful with high ceilings, bright lighting and marble tables... however, I definitely feel like you are just paying for the aesthetic and vibes here because I honestly did not find the donuts or coffee to be that good! We got the iced latte (vanilla added with a charge) + the seasonal iced peppermint mocha as well as lemon tiramisu and chocolate marshmallow donut. Unfortunately, the coffee was just .... Not good at all! They both tasted like straight up milk & I couldn't taste any coffee or vanilla. Whatever coffee you could taste is just so bitter. My partner said he felt his coffee was strong though, so that's a positive. The peppermint mocha just tastes like crushed peppermint in water. The donuts are $6 each, and while they are pretty fluffy and do taste pretty good, there's hardly any filling in them, besides a little pocket in the middle. I don't necessarily think they're mind boggling or crazy. Honestly, I feel like the price is just not worth it imo, but def recommend you come here yourself to try!

    Benjamin H.

    We came across General Porpoise while walking home one day and decided to stop in. It's a very elegant little corner coffee and donut shop. They've got a nice little cafe, servers with smiles, some local roasted bags of coffee to choose from, as well as their delightful donuts. The donuts have a slight crisp to them, almost like a croissant, and the filling was so smooth, but not overly sweet. I don't think I've ever had a donut quite like it in my life, but it was for sure one of the better donuts I've had. Can't wait for my next visit!
